Jennair Cooktop Problem

Have two of the AR141 radiant burner cartridges. The front right burner is malfunctioning. When it is on low, it cycles on and off and will not hold a low temp. I switched the left and right cartridges to see if the problem was the burner or not, but the problem did not follow leading me to believe that the problem is in the knob control assembly. Is there any other troubleshooting? Is there a way to repair the knob assembly? Is it even replaceable?

CVEX4370B cooktop with AR141 burner

Sounds like the problem is a bad infinite switch for this burner.

In order to access the part remove all knobs and the screws attaching the control panel to the control box. Once proper screws are removed, the control switch plate may be lifted from the control box.

Before you remove the wires from the old infinite switch draw a picture so you will know how to connect them to the new switch.
